I just tried a demo of N-Track. It's okay, but there is another program that is basically the same thing (without the music generator) called Cool Edit Pro. It works a bit like N-Track but is ten times better (in my opinion). You could record your keyboard in Cool Edit and then do the drums in FL and combine it (in Cool Edit). The quality would improve a lot, I think.
